Family Sues IGP, Nigeria Police Over Illegal Arrests


 


OLORUNDARE ENIMOLA, Lagos 


Chief Taofeek Oduasanyin,Apewo Oduasanyin and 2 others have sued the IGP and the Nigeria Police for illegal arrests and unlawful detentions at Ota High Court with suit number HCT/669/2025.


The suit alleged that the first and second applicants are the head and principal members of itusi royal family of itusi Baba Ode Ilogbo Otta in Ado odo/ota LGA,Ogun state, stating that their family got judgement in suit no OT/842/2010 and HCT /1A/2011 in Ota High Court upon which execution had been levied and possession handed over to them, but have been subjected to incessant arrests and detentions in the past on the land matter even when several Police reports had vindicated them.


The latest detention of the applicants leading to this suit were for periods ranging from 7 to 16 days at sango Ota Police station and FCID IRT, Abuja without trials and for no justifiable reason other than the land matter upon which they had got judgement in their favour. 


Those sued along with the IGP are the PSO, Mr Lateef Adio Ahmed, a C.P and the policemen and officers who were involved. The Applicants is seeking for N50m each as damages and injunction to stop the vicious cycle of using the coercive instrumentality of the Nigeria Police to oppress, intimidate, arrest and detain the applicants in a purely land matter which the court had decided in their favor up to court of appeal ibadan in CA/IB/10/2017.
